This is the story of a branch of the Morris Family who have lived in West Somerset for well over 200 years. It starts in 1817 with William Morris and continues until 2024. From around 1854 some of this branch lived, and still lives, on farms on the outskirts of the village of Bishops Lydeard. They began as tenants of the huge Sandhill Estate but when that was sold in 1913 three members of the family bought the farms they had been tenanting.I have a lot more information and stories on the Morris's than it was possible to put in this booklet and I also know that there is a lot more information left to find.
